Keep these guys in mind. They had some angle all the others didn't have. I was needing 1/4 on 1 side and 1/8 on the other side of a 2" aluminum angle to make a new rear section on my MSA's.
I checked with all the ones we had mentioned here before and none of them had it. They cut it to order and created a buy it now listing . I seem to buy most of the metal I need on ebay to keep from going to Chattanooga . I just prefer it coming to my door.
